As part of a two part series, Alicia Williams shares the Entrepreneurial side of her career through the creation of NASH + PINO. Alicia and her husband, Marques Williams launched the 10 Free, Vegan, Cruelty Free, Nail Lacquer “as a labor of love because it's not only in the green beauty space where there are not a lot of brands that speak to black and brown consumers but also incorporates a wide range of colors that Alicia felt were missing in the market. Alicia discusses the 8 months of research she conducted to identify the right market opportunity as well as manufacturing and the overall consumer landscape. She credits the time during covid in between her corporate roles to truly hone in on what she wanted to do that allowed her the space to bring the brand to fruition. Bio: Alicia Williams (she/her) is the first Senior Director Anti-Racism & Racial Equity at the haircare products company DevaCurl, where she leads strategy and ensures anti-racism touches all aspects of the brand. Externally, she is working to eradicate racism in the hair industry. Her passion for DEI began while working in education. Alicia spent a decade in nonprofit roles that allowed her to share her passion for helping students and promoting change. After transitioning to the corporate sector, she found her niche at Converse HQ. As founder and Co-Chair of the Converse Diversity Network, she helped create its DEI framework while building company culture. Leaving an imprint on one of the world's most iconic brands, she sought further leadership roles to directly improve employees' work experiences and give them a sense of belonging. Since then, Alicia has held DEl roles in health care and the food industry. Her philosophy about DEl work and leveling the playing field can be summed up in three words: intentionality, exposure and opportunity. When these are at the core of DEl strategy, organizations can meet employees where they are, provide them with tools to reach their full potential and create a culture that supports everyone. This year, Alicia led an initiative with The Professional Beauty Association (PBA), the largest and most inclusive national trade organization representing the professional beauty industry, and other partners, to launch the Texture Education Collective (TEC), an alliance of professional hair industry leaders with a shared goal of encouraging cosmetology state board licensing requirements and curriculums nationwide to be inclusive of all hair types and textures. Prior to this role, Alicia spent over a decade in nonprofits with underserved youth further sharing her start as a teacher at an alternative school as a labor of love that truly sparked her passion and calling. Alicia shared that “when something is your calling, or something is meant for you, you won't be able to stop thinking about it or wanting to do it.” She dives into her continued passion for DEI work, her passion “for creating spaces for Black and Brown folks to succeed in Corporate America” and her desire “to move people forward, to advocate for people”. Founder and CEO, Alexis Sidney, EA, MBA, MAFM has built an accounting & tax advisory firm in Fayetteville, Georgia – and is on a mission to take the stress out of tax compliance. Born in New Haven, Connecticut, Alexis has always had an interest in business – understanding how businesses are structured, how they make money, and how they're profitable – having grown up with a father who prepared taxes for friends and family. It was only natural then that Alexis pursued a bachelor's degree in finance. She followed this up with a master's degree in financial management and business administration before adding another string to an already overcrowded bow: she became an enrolled agent, licensed to practice before the IRS, a licensed insurance agent, and a graduate of the Federal Executive Board Leadership program. During college, Alexis took the plunge and set up her own business – Atlanta Tax Services – in 2004. The Atlanta-based company specializes in taxes, accounting, and consulting for entrepreneurs and small businesses. In 2006, Alexis opted to take a job with the federal government in which she was dedicated to building resilient communities through disaster recovery, managing $7.4 billion in grant programs for emergency preparedness and recovery, and economic and workforce development. After a 12-year stint working for the federal government, Alexis was ready to switch hats and return to full- time entrepreneurship and founded The Twelve Firm. “For me, the passion is about reaching real people who acted on their dreams and set up their own businesses, and getting them to be better on their finances,” said Alexis. And what is the good initiative for you when it comes to growth? 37:54 Q12 - What's exciting you about the future? 39:30 Q13 - What are your feelings about AI, and how you are approaching it? 41:02   Show notes -  It definitely wasn't a straight line, it was exact bumps and swirly rallies, in order to figure out who our audience was, and also what we really liked doing and what we were good at, and being in a position within our business to say, we're not good at this, or this doesn't bring us joy. 5:37 LinkedIn is a massive treasure chest for me specifically, to get in front of the right people. Like, tell me what platform honestly, you could reach out to the CEO of Pepsi and get a response. 9:20 From a client perspective, it goes back down to who are their buyers, and what's their buyer persona. What's the age, the industry, the geographic location? Like what do they care about? And that honestly helped guide or does guide where they should be hanging out from a platform standpoint. 10:15 I think in-person events absolutely have a place. And they're great, especially for learning and development, and getting in the room and showing a presence. I'm just very intentional about which ones I go to, I think of it this way, what events are worth me not being home for my family to go to? 12:39 We do have a LinkedIn group that's filled with marketing executives, I measure the growth of that group and the engagement. The other is my connection growth, making sure that my connection numbers are increasing with the right people. And the third is we have a LinkedIn navigator it will show profiles, and engagement is tracked based on others in your space. 18:24 We built the team to really have a collective of different specialists, they are hyper-focused on what they do, and they do it really, really well. Where my strong suit comes in is that strategy and that implementation part and kind of making sure the wheel spins. 22:53 So when I say I've spent years building this collective, it has taken years to test it, try it, and have them treat me like a customer, before I introduce them to a client. 27:09 Our clients know, our strong suit is the strategy and implementing the creative part. The other avenues like SEO and ads, are specific contractors that we pull in for that client. 29:47 Clients want to know, their goals are being hit, the work is being done, we have their back, and who's sitting in those seats. It's irrelevant because they trust that we're building the team that's gonna get them there. 33:04 Clients and brands that are going through a transition that have a marketing executive in house already, that's who's a really good fit for us from a brand perspective. 38:46 You don't need to have a huge website, you could have a basic website, get you started, and it achieves the goals, you could use the AI tools to help you in terms of getting content going and wordsmithing and whatnot. 40:32 Myth Busted - Being on every social media platform instead of just focusing on where your audience is and doing that platform really well.  Links -  LinkedIn: https://www.linkedin.com/in/aliste/ Instagram: https://www.instagram.com/alistemarketing/ Company website: https://alistemarketing.com/   Show Credits -  Host - Varun Bihani & Jessie Coan Produced by Bobby Soni  Edited by Priyanka Sharma  Content by Aakash Damani, Yashika Neekhra, and Juhie Bhardwaj

Captivate Marketing Group is led by, Yvonne McNair, the highly creative certified Entertainment Marketing Professional and two-time Emmy Nominated Event Producer. Yvonne has a proven track record of conceptualizing and orchestrating small and large event production events, marketing campaigns and programs. Yvonne is known as a powerhouse behind the scene closing deals, sculpting entertainment, one exquisite experience at a time.   She has worked with some of the biggest names and brands in the entertainment industry. Yvonne started her career early in the music industry, under the mentorship of Esther Gordy Edwards, sister of Berry Gordy and creator of the Motown Museum.  At the age of 22, Yvonne was featured on the cover of Crain's magazine as "Someone to Watch in the Industry". Yvonne's experience has given her the latitude to create innovative marketing campaigns and event management for top brands. The Sundance Film Festival, VH1, NBC, BET Networks, Apple Music, and MTV, ADCOLOR, City of New York, EBONY Media Group, Ad Council, Georgia Legislative Black Caucus, NATIVE SON, Google, and Culture Creators are among many other top global brands. She is also known for her work designing the marketing campaign for the Chicago Urban League's Emmy award-winning urban lifestyle television program, that garnered her the Emmy Nomination as Event Producer. She was also nominated for an Emmy for her work on WVON's 50th Anniversary Historical Documentary. Yvonne's creative reputation and work ethic have far-reaching effects that will stay with many of us for years to come. Notably so, her work with Prince. Yvonne was responsible for the Prince residency secret shows at City Winery in New York.  In 2013, the shows were named as the 39th reason to love NY in New York Magazine.  Yvonne was also responsible for producing Prince's record-breaking performance at the ESSENCE Festival in 2014, along with turning the Mercedes Benz Super Dome purple to commemorate the 30th Anniversary of Purple Rain.  Yvonne later went on to produce Prince's memorial tribute at ESSENCE Music Festival after his untimely passing. In addition to producing the ESSENCE Festival 25th Anniversary tribute which included exclusive footage licensed from Prince's estate. In 2018, Yvonne produced the notable 30th Anniversary show of New Jack Swing at the ESSENCE Music Festival and two historic shows at the legendary Apollo Theater. The show was led by the King of New Jack Swing, Teddy Riley and featured appearances by Keith Sweat, Guy, Blackstreet featuring Dave Hollister, Doug E. Fresh, Mc Lyte, Kool Moe Dee, SWV and DJ D-Nice.   She then produced a once in a lifetime show that included bringing Teddy Riley, Pharrell and Timbaland together on the same stage. Yvonne also produced the first annual BET Her Awards presented by Bumble, which kicked off the annual BET Experience weekend in Los Angeles.  Yvonne received her second EMMY nomination for producing the ADCOLOR at the Apollo show featuring Wyclef Jean.   Most recently, Yvonne became Co-Founder, talent and technical producer of the Harlem Festival of Culture.   Harlem Festival of Culture (HFC) is a cultural festival series dedicated to presenting world class live programming that celebrates and preserves the cultural contributions of the black Diaspora in music, media, art, fashion and entertainment.         2023 Media Participants Our 2023 Participants are The Alzheimer's Services Center, Tyronica Carter of Radiant Styles at Alicia Williams of The Dazzling Diva, Yvette D. Your hosts Stephanie Wong and Alicia Williams talk about BigQuery Admin Reference Guides with guest Leigha Jarett. Leigha tells us a bit about the origins of the Admin Reference Guide, which was developed to address frequent customer questions. The series of guides and videos covers onboarding topics from resource hierarchy and APIs to BigQuery tables and storage in an effort to help new admins get started. The team’s Reference Guide on tables helps admins understand the difference between federated and native tables, and Leigha tells our listeners some tips for using each type. Slots and reservations for workload management in BigQuery can be challenging to understand, but these Reference Guides and accompanying videos offer clear explanations. Optimizing projects for speed and monetary efficiency are important topics for any client, and Leigha and the optimization team have addressed these concerns as well. Tips for monitoring, data governance, and the secure sharing of data are also included in their video series, BigQuery Spotlight. We wrap up with a discussion on BigQuery APIs and how easy it is to integrate BigQuery and other Google products. This week is all about business-to-business marketplace software with Pandium as Mark Mirchandani and Max Saltonstall talk with our guests Cristina Flaschen and Kelly Sarabyn. The Pandium platform helps companies build and support in-app marketplaces with a focus on software integration and flexibility. Kelly and Cristina start by explaining how Pandium deals with scalability for clients with multiple users and partners. Cristina elaborates on Pandium’s role in facilitating integrations, helping customers build customized, flexible solutions. We discuss how APIs are handled and the way Pandium takes care of authentication, security, and other standard pieces. We continue with a thorough discussion of ‘yes code’, ‘low code’, and ‘no code’ approaches, and the benefits and drawbacks of each system. With a combination approach of some ‘no code’ tools and other ‘yes code’ pieces, Pandium allows better customization in any code language, while keeping some functions easy for non-engineers.
